What the Data Says About Efrain

The Social Security Administration has registered 18,439 babies named Efrain between 1920 and 2024, spanning 105 consecutive years of U.S. birth records. As a boy's name, Efrain currently holds the #1435 rank among boys for 2024. The name reached its historical peak in 1993, when 405 babies received it in a single year.

Decade-level aggregation shows that Efrain performed strongest in the 1990s, accumulating 3,781 births during that ten-year window. Across the 11 decades of recorded activity, Efrain shows a clear decline from its mid-century high. Geographically, the name is most concentrated in California, which accounts for 5,280 births — the largest state-level total in the dataset — followed by Texas and New York. In total, SSA state-level files list Efrain in 30 of the 51 U.S. reporting jurisdictions.

No etymological entry is currently available for Efrain in our reference dataset. These figures derive from SSA's annual national and state-level name files, which include any name appearing at least five times in a given year or state-year; names below that threshold are suppressed for privacy and therefore excluded from the totals shown here. The 18,439 total represents a lower bound — actual usage may be higher in years or states where the count fell below the disclosure floor.
